Heads up: if the Lintrock baseline file in the Quarrow repo drifts from main, CI fails with a "stale baseline" error even when the code is fine. Quick fix is to regenerate the baseline on a clean checkout and re-push. If a customer build is blocked, confirm the failing run matches the token below before escalating.

build token for yadug-yagag: htk21_c863c33eb8b82c0c9c152

Onboarding: Fennelgate websocket reconnect bug

Known issue. The Fennelgate client drops websocket connections after idle timeout and reconnects with a stale session token, causing silent message loss. Fix shipped behind the `ws_retry_v2` flag; not yet default. Do not cut a release with the flag forced on until QA signs off. Rollout status, flag criteria, and test results are tracked on the page below.

operations page: https://confluence.lumicsys.internal/projects/display/projects/display

Night-shift staff: Floor 4 of the Tellhaven Building opens this week. After 21:00, access is via the rear stairwell only; the lifts are locked out overnight during the settling period. Complete a walk-through of the new floor once per shift and log it. The stairwell keypad accepts the code below.

badge for yahop-fawep: bdg-XBKXI-68071